Output dbb567d4017716c768154db8a644c60495a8a0a0c28477e83edeaa0809f6b9a7:0

value
2821203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69744ae3f148f5c752acc1b511be1a6c583e6836 OP_EQUAL
address
3BJcBqHZPW5dwb1C7vaibm8wtazd22JxU3
transaction
dbb567d4017716c768154db8a644c60495a8a0a0c28477e83edeaa0809f6b9a7
spent
true